How much do software developer intern jobs pay per hour?

As of May 28, 2026, the average hourly pay for software developer intern in Tennessee is $20.78,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$16.78 and $22.02 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Software Developer Int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Software Developer Intern, you need a solid understanding of programming fundamentals, problem-solving abilities, and coursework or experience in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with languages like Python, Java, or JavaScript, and exposure to development tools such as Git, version control systems, and IDEs are common requirements. Strong communication, eagerness to learn, and teamwork distinguish standout interns in collaborative environments. These skills and qualities are crucial for contributing effectively to projects, adapting quickly, and making the most of the internship experience.

What kind of mentorship and learning opportunities can Software Developer Interns typically expect during their internship?

Software Developer Interns often benefit from structured mentorship programs, pairing them with experienced developers who provide guidance on technical tasks and offer feedback on code quality. Interns usually participate in team meetings, code reviews, and project planning sessions, which help them understand real-world software development workflows. Many organizations also encourage interns to attend internal workshops or training sessions to build their technical and soft skills. This collaborative environment not only accelerates learning but also allows interns to contribute meaningfully to ongoing projects.

What does a Software Developer Intern do?

A Software Developer Intern assists in the design, development, and testing of software applications under the guidance of experienced developers. Their responsibilities often include writing and debugging code, collaborating with team members, participating in code reviews, and learning new programming tools and technologies. The internship provides hands-on experience and exposure to real-world software development processes, helping interns build essential technical and teamwork skills.

We are currently seeking a Civil Engineer Intern to support our Oak Ridge, TN office.
We are seeking a motivated and detail-oriented Civil Engineer Intern to join our team. This position is ideal for a student or recent graduate with little to no professional experience who is eager to gain hands-on exposure to civil engineering projects. The intern will support engineering staff with design, documentation, and general project assistance.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Assist engineers with preparation of plans, drawings, and technical documents
  • Support design efforts using AutoCAD and other engineering software
  • Perform basic calculations and data entry under supervision
  • Assist with preparation of reports, spreadsheets, and project documentation
  • Conduct research on codes, standards, and project-related topics
  • Help organize and maintain project files and records
  • Participate in field visits, site inspections, or surveys as needed
  • Collaborate with team members to meet project deadlines

Required Qualifications:
  • Currently pursuing or recently completed a Bachelor's degree in Civil Engineering or a related field
  • Basic understanding of civil engineering principles and concepts
  • Working knowledge of:
    • Microsoft Word
    • Microsoft Excel
    • AutoCAD
  • Strong attention to detail and organizational skills
  • Good written and verbal communication skills
  • Ability to work both independently and as part of a team

Preferred Qualifications:
  • Completion of introductory civil engineering coursework (e.g., statics, materials, transportation, or structural basics)
  • Familiarity with engineering drawings and plan sets
  • Previous internship, co-op, or academic project experience

Work Environment:
  • Office-based with occasional field work depending on project needs
  • Collaboration with engineers, designers, and project managers
  • Opportunity for mentorship and professional development

Learning Opportunities:
  • Exposure to real-world engineering projects and workflows
  • Development of technical and professional skills
  • Experience using industry-standard tools and software
